在當今數(shù)字化快速發(fā)展的時代,掌握網(wǎng)站建設技能無疑是一項非常實用的技術。對于初學者來說,如何有效地學習網(wǎng)站建設成為了一個值得探討的問題。本文將從基礎到進階,詳細介紹學習網(wǎng)站建設的步驟和方法。
一、確定學習目標
明確你的學習目標是至關重要的。你是想成為一名專業(yè)的前端開發(fā)工程師,還是希望掌握全棧開發(fā)能力?或者只是出于興趣愛好,想自己動手做一個個人博客網(wǎng)站?不同的目標決定了你需要學習的知識和深度有所不同。
二、學習基礎知識
無論目標如何,掌握基礎知識都是第一步。這包括:
- HTML & CSS:這是構建網(wǎng)頁的基本語言。HTML用來描述網(wǎng)頁結構,CSS則用于美化頁面。建議從基本的標簽和樣式開始學起,通過實踐不斷加深理解。
- JavaScript:作為前端開發(fā)的核心技術之一,JavaScript能夠讓你的網(wǎng)站更加動態(tài)和交互性強。可以從簡單的腳本開始學習,逐步過渡到更復雜的邏輯編寫。
- 響應式設計:隨著移動設備的普及,讓網(wǎng)站在不同尺寸屏幕上都能良好顯示變得尤為重要。學習如何使用媒體查詢等技術實現(xiàn)響應式布局是必不可少的。
三、選擇合適的資源與工具
- 在線教程與文檔:互聯(lián)網(wǎng)上有大量的免費或付費資源可以幫助你入門,比如W3School、MDN Web Docs等官方網(wǎng)站提供的指南。
- IDE/編輯器:選擇一款適合自己的集成開發(fā)環(huán)境(如Visual Studio Code)可以大大提高編碼效率。同時熟悉Git版本控制系統(tǒng)也非常有助于團隊協(xié)作和個人項目管理。
- 瀏覽器開發(fā)者工具:利用Chrome DevTools等內(nèi)置工具進行調試,可以幫助快速定位并解決問題。
四、動手實踐項目
理論知識固然重要,但沒有實際操作經(jīng)驗很難真正掌握這些技能。可以通過以下幾個途徑增加實戰(zhàn)經(jīng)驗:
- 模仿現(xiàn)有網(wǎng)站:選取一些你喜歡的網(wǎng)站進行仿制,這樣不僅能夠練習使用各種技術,還能了解優(yōu)秀作品背后的設計理念。
- 參與開源項目:加入GitHub上的開源社區(qū),貢獻代碼的同時也可以學到很多寶貴的知識。
- 創(chuàng)建個人作品集:建立一個屬于自己的小型項目組合,記錄下每一次的成長過程,并為將來求職做準備。
五、持續(xù)學習與提升
Web技術日新月異,要想保持競爭力就必須不斷地自我更新。關注行業(yè)動態(tài)、參加線上線下的技術交流活動、訂閱相關領域的新聞資訊都是很好的方式。此外,當遇到難題時不要害怕求助他人,多向經(jīng)驗豐富的開發(fā)者請教往往能事半功倍。
成為一名合格的網(wǎng)頁設計師需要時間積累和不懈努力。希望上述建議能夠幫助你在學習之路上少走彎路,早日達成心中所愿!